Default Mueller/Marleau for Ott/Conacher

Team and league settings are in my signature. I'm at or near the top in every offensive category except PIM, so thought Ott would help in that area (as well as improving my LW depth). This trade is more about Marleau for Conacher, though. I've been trying to move Marleau for about the last 2 years before he begins to really lose productivity and value. I've tried moving him 1 for 1, as the centerpiece of a multi-player deal, as a complimentary part to a multi-player deal... the response has almost always been "not interested in Marleau at this point." I wanted to capitalize on his ferocious start, and was hoping Conacher could be a potential, younger target who will also be productive for me now. Also, he still doesn't have name recognition, so thought he might be attainable in return for the "unwanted" Marleau. Thoughts on the deal?

I take the Marleau and Mueller side rather easily. The only great thing Ott brings is PIM, and the ability to contribute in the other areas better than the typical goon, IMO not worth when giving up a proven solid producer like Marleau. Conacher is a good young player but again I wouldn't want him in exchange for Marleau. Mueller is also far from a bad option, especially in a 15 man league, where the free agents out there won't be as good as him, Mueller is starting to look real good for the Panthers, and he's still young with a bright future if he can dodge injury.
